Tips for Visiting Indoor Playgrounds

Before you set out with your little ones, here are some quick tips to make your visit as seamless and enjoyable as possible:

  • Dress Appropriately: Ensure kids wear comfortable clothes and socks, as most playgrounds have a ‘socks only’ policy for hygiene reasons.

    • Pack Snacks and Water: Little ones can work up quite an appetite while playing. Many playgrounds allow you to bring snacks and water, which can keep both the kids and your wallet happy.
    • Be Mindful of Peak Times: Indoor playgrounds can get crowded, especially on weekends and school holidays. Visiting during off-peak hours might lead to a more enjoyable experience for both you and your kiddos.
    • Understanding the Environment: Each playground has its own set of rules, so take a moment to familiarize yourself with them to ensure a safe play experience for everyone.
    • Sanitize, Sanitize, Sanitize: With lots of children comes lots of germs. Make use of the sanitizing stations often provided by the playgrounds, and consider bringing your own hand sanitizer as well.
    • Party Possibilities: If you’re thinking ahead to birthday parties or celebrations, many of these playgrounds offer party packages to make your event a breeze to plan and a blast to attend.

    5 Things Parents Should Know Before Venturing to Indoor Playgrounds in Centennial Colorado

    • Check Age Restrictions: Some playgrounds cater specifically to certain age groups. Make sure the facility matches your child’s age for the best play experience.
    • Sign a Waiver: First-time visitors may be required to sign a liability waiver. Save time by filling out necessary forms online, if available, before your visit.
    • Stay Updated: Follow your favorite playgrounds on social media or subscribe to their newsletters for the latest news on special events, discounts, or unexpected closures.
    • Membership Options: If your family falls in love with a particular place, consider purchasing a membership for cost savings in the long run. Plus, having a go-to activity center is a lifesaver during those long Colorado winters!
    • Safety Procedures: Especially in the wake of health and safety concerns, stay informed about the playground’s cleaning and safety procedures to reassure that your children’s health is a priority.
